Pre-Concert Presentations with Guest Speakers
Area experts in the fields of music history and musicology share informative 45-minute presentations designed to help patrons better understand the evening’s composers and repertoire. Pre-Concert Presentations are free to all ticketed concert goers.

Post Concert Q&A
Get insider insights from Maestro Kirov, our guest artists and Executive Director Christina Salerno after select concerts. Just stay in your seat when the house lights come up and enjoy a lively conversation.
